2.3 Safety Functions on the Instrument
The Dakewe HP300 Plus Automatic Tissue Processor is equipped with numerous safety
functions, and powerful software controls. It possesses a unique quality control function of
components, which can predict the operating status of the system, detect problems in
advance and process accordingly, so as to ensure that the samples will not be damaged in the
event of failure in the program. This feature enables the successful completion of the
program.
2.3.1 Pressure Monitoring
The instrument is equipped with pressure monitoring function, which is able to
automatically stop the pump action when the pressure is abnormal.
The system records the pressure setup time of each pressure setup process in the
quality control interface. The system automatically analyzes the change in pressure
setup time and system operation condition, and predicts the failure in advance.
2.3.2 Temperature Monitoring
Temperature control adopts multi-point acquisition and temperature protection
switch for temperature control and protection. Multi-point temperature control
improves the temperature control accuracy and safety factor. The temperature
protection switch, effectively prevents high temperature anomalies.
2.3.3 Flow Monitoring
The dehydration process utilizes flow monitoring. The system records the time
spent in each extraction and drainage, and automatically compares and analyzes the
system operation condition according to the standard time in order to predict the
occurrence of failure in advance.
2.3.4 Component Monitoring
The use time of key components of the HP300 Plus Automatic Tissue Processor is
monitored and recorded, including rotary valves, electromagnetic valves, air pumps,
seal rings and electronic chips. It is able to perform real-time recording and
analysis of the operational condition of system components, and predict the
occurrence of failure in advance.
